4,295,027,360 is a composite number, even.
4,295,027,360 (four billion two hundred ninety-five million twenty-seven thousand three hundred sixty) is an even 10-digit number. It is a composite number with 96 divisors, and factors as 2⁵ × 5 × 13 × 23 × 89,779. Its proper divisors sum to 7,107,750,880, more than the number itself, making it an abundant number.
